Key item features

  • Peak Performance: This tire offers maximum combined performance, excelling in both dry and wet conditions, and is acclaimed by demanding vehicle manufacturers for sports cars and luxury vehicles.
  • Optimal Traction: It provides benchmark dry traction and ultimate wet traction, featuring a low-void outer shoulder for dry handling and center ribs for improved wet braking.
  • Enhanced Durability: The design optimizes pressure distribution, contributing to an improved tread life for sustained performance.
  • Specific Dimensions: The tire has a size of 325/35R23 with an XL load range and a (115Y) speed rating.
  • Premium Aesthetics: It features a premium design and an integrated rim protector, though the wheel/rim itself is not included.
  • Seasonal Use: Developed as a summer sports tire, it is not intended for use in snow or on ice.

I put a set of Michelin Pilot Sport 4 S tires on my F-150, and they completely changed the truck. The grip is insane. From a dig or a roll, power actually sticks instead of spinning. Cornering feels sharp and planted, almost like a sports car, and the floaty truck feel is gone. Ride quality is still smooth, road noise is low, and braking is noticeably stronger. For a street truck build, this is one of the best upgrades you can make. 10/10 — highly recommend.

Overall, Great Tire, but pricey

I have PS4S All Seasons on my '17 Volvo S60. A very heavy car for what it is. I found that they had superior grip to the Pirelli P7s that came with the vehicle. As a car enthusiast, i love pushing my car to the limit and found it was very hard for me to lose traction even when I wanted to: that alone attests to how these tires felt and gripped. However, the noise is a little much - the rolling resistance is another factor to play.
